ITC Global Challenge for Assistive Technologies

Transforming trade. Changing lives

The Challenge is inviting innovators, including those with lived experience of disability or strong inclusion partnerships, to develop and propose assistive solutions — whether physical, mechanical, or digital — that directly address the needs of persons with disabilities in developing countries.

The challenge is designed for young tech entrepreneurs developing innovative assistive technologies. Ideal participants are startup founders with a clear understanding of the accessibility challenges they aim to solve, offering scalable, tech-driven solutions ready for growth. This challenge serves as a launchpad for startups committed to making a meaningful impact in the field of assistive innovation.

  • The applicant must hold the position of Founder, Co-Founder, or CEO.
  • The business must be legally registered.
  • Startups founded or co-founded by persons with disabilities are strongly encouraged to apply. Proposals that exemplify inclusive co-design process and/or target underserved AT markets in low-income communities will be given preference during selection process.
  • The challenge is open to participants worldwide.

Shortlisted candidates will receive:

  • $5,000 prize awarded to the winning startup.
  • Pitch preparation guidance and focused info sessions on selected topics such as IP.
  • Opportunity to showcase solutions at a high-profile global event.
  • Increased visibility and credibility through association with leading global institutions.
  • Promotion through ITC and partner social media accounts, along with success stories featured by ITC and its network partners.
